Skip to product information
1 of 3

Tree of Life Tapestry

Regular price €26.00 EUR
Regular price €25.64 EUR Sale price €26.00 EUR
Sale Sold out
Free Shipping ✈

The Tree of Life has an intricate network of branches that represents how a family grows and expands throughout many generations. It also symbolizes fertility as it always finds a way to keep growing, through seeds or new saplings, and is lush and green, which signifies its vitality.


  • Material: Polyester